Laura Tait
From the fast-paced world of fashion photography to the quiet charm of country life, Laura’s creative journey has taken a beautifully unexpected turn. Now based in the historic village of Puhoi, north of Auckland, she’s traded city glamour for gumboots and found inspiration in the slow rhythm of nature.
Her hillside garden—once a wild patch of clay and overgrowth—has blossomed into a kaleidoscope of seasonal blooms, a living canvas that fuels her photography. With a macro lens and a painter’s eye, Laura captures the fleeting beauty of flowers in exquisite detail: the velvet of a petal, the curve of a stem, the soft play of light and shadow. Her work evokes the richness of Dutch still life, blending intimacy, elegance, and emotion.
We’re thrilled to be producing nine greeting cards featuring Laura’s stunning floral imagery. Each design is a celebration of nature’s quiet drama—timeless, textured, and deeply felt.
